  1. It depends on how close the match is. Like bone marrow transplants, an exact match is preferred. However, this is often very hard to find. A closer match, but not "matched" often works fairly well. It depends on her overall health, her HLA types and the HLA types of the donor. Some mismatches are better than other mismatches. The donor matching service knows these ratios and likely outcomes. If it is emergent, and the doc recommends it, you should seriously consider it. It's all fairly tricky.
